What Is Switch Outlet Installation?
Switch outlet installation describes the task of adding, replacing, or upgrading electrical switches and outlets throughout a residential or commercial space. At its most straightforward level, an outlet provides an interface between your electrical circuit and the appliances you connect. A switch, by comparison, controls the flow of electricity to a light or appliance by engaging or disengaging the circuit.
Mechanically, the process begins with your home's electrical panel, where power is distributed to different zones of the house. During switch outlet installation, a trained professional runs or connects wiring to the designated location, fastens the unit in a correctly sized electrical box, and makes the electrical connections to standard. Grounding, neutral conductor routing, and junction spacing all factor into a safe and lasting installation.
Today's switch outlet installation now covers a wide range of device types — USB-integrated outlets, smart switches, 20-amp dedicated circuits, and others. Each type has specific wiring requirements that differ from standard work, which is why expert oversight is never optional.

The Switch Outlet Installation Procedure Step by Step
-
On-Site Inspection and Planning
Before any work begins, our team members evaluate the space to pinpoint what's required. We examine your existing panel capacity and understand what you want so we can build a clear project scope before the first outlet is opened.
-
Electrical Load Analysis
Confirming which breakers will feed the new outlets cannot be skipped. Our electricians calculate load requirements to prevent tripping breakers. This step sets the job up for success.
-
Shutting Off Power and Securing the Work Area
Protecting you and our crew at Reed Electrical Services, LLC. We isolate the circuit and verify with a voltage tester to ensure the area is dead. Taking the time here is non-negotiable.
-
Running Wire and Mounting Electrical Boxes
At this stage the actual wiring happens. Our technicians fish wire through framing and set the electrical boxes at the correct height. Each splice is made with correct wire gauge and technique.
-
Device Wiring and Terminal Connections
After mounting is complete, the switches or outlets are attached to the conductors. Hot, neutral, and ground conductors are properly terminated using code-approved methods to ensure lasting contact.
-
Powering Up and Confirming Function
With everything hooked up, our electricians energize the installation and confirm correct operation using professional diagnostic tools. We check polarity to make sure the installation passes.

Do I need a permit for switch outlet installation in Palos Hills?
For the majority of projects, switch outlet installation that involves new circuit runs does require a permit. Swapping like-for-like outlets are sometimes exempt. Our team handles all permit applications on your behalf so there's nothing for you to do.
How long do switch outlet installation upgrades hold up?
Properly wired switches and outlets are designed to serve 20 to 30 years or longer when maintained properly. Switches that see heavy daily use might need replacement earlier and should be inspected periodically. The professionals at our office can check your switches during a routine inspection.
